Description (leetcode)

A phrase is a palindrome if, after converting all uppercase letters into lowercase letters and removing all non-alphanumeric characters, it reads the same forward and backward. Alphanumeric characters include letters and numbers.

Given a string s, return true if it is a palindrome, or false otherwise.

Example 1:

Input: s = “A man, a plan, a canal: Panama”

Output: true

Explanation: “amanaplanacanalpanama” is a palindrome.

Example 2:

Input: s = “race a car”

Output: false

Explanation: “raceacar” is not a palindrome.

Example 3:

Input: s = “ “

Output: true

Explanation: s is an empty string “” after removing non-alphanumeric characters.

Since an empty string reads the same forward and backward, it is a palindrome.

Constraints:

  • 1 <= s.length <= 2 * 10^5
  • s consists only of printable ASCII characters.

submission

// just use iterator
impl Solution {
    pub fn is_palindrome(s: String) -> bool {
        // don't collect them to avoid heap allocation
        let forward = s.chars()
            .filter(|ch| ch.is_alphanumeric())
            .map(|ch| ch.to_ascii_lowercase());
        let backward = s.chars()
            .rev()
            .filter(|ch| ch.is_alphanumeric())
            .map(|ch| ch.to_ascii_lowercase());
        forward.eq(backward)
    }
}
